Behnam Sharif
Summary
Dr. Sharif’s areas of interest are at the interface of Health Services Research and Computer Simulation Modeling. He is broadly interested in development of data-driven computational tools to aid in health-policy decision making for chronic diseases. He completed his PhD at School of Population and Public Health, University of British Columbia in 2014 and worked at Statistics Canada-Health Analysis Division, Alberta Bone and Joint Health Institute and Community Health Sciences Department at University of Calgary during his postdoctoral years from 2014 to 2017.
